Originally posted by ZStation
Just curious what the 2D quality is like on the Gladiac?
The 2d image quality is pretty good. It's not quite as good as the Radeon I had (which was a lot better than a G450 I borrowed for a while). The output filtering is pretty hefty by the looks and I've not had any ghosting or rippling problems with a Sony GPD-G200 17" FD Trinitron (which is sensitive to dog farts on mars - you get the idea).
PowerDVD 3 works nicely on it too. The image quality probably isnt quite as good as an Asus variant as they design custom boards - this one is the Nvidia reference design but these are tried and tested due to the tight tolerances of the high frequency DDR.
I'd go for a Radeon if you want 2d quality only, but the Elsa is much better for 3d stuff and the drivers on the GF2 are more mature. ATI cards also have rippling and distortion problems on decent monitors and the drivers are crap.
